The Organization of Islamic Cooperation (OIC) has condemned in the strongest terms the Israeli bombing of a United Nations Relief and Works Agency for Palestine Refugees (UNRWA) school in Gaza, which was sheltering displaced persons. The attack resulted in the martyrdom of over 40 Palestinians and injured numerous civilians, most of whom were women and children. In a statement issued Saturday, the OIC considered the Israeli bombing of the school as an extension of the ongoing genocide in Gaza and a blatant violation of international humanitarian law, the Geneva Conventions, relevant United Nations resolutions, and orders from the International Court of Justice. The OIC viewed the United Nations' decision to include Israel, the occupying power, on the list of violators of children's rights in armed conflicts, known as the "list of shame," as an important step towards supporting the rule of international law and ending the culture of impunity concerning Israeli war crimes, thereby ensuring justice for Palesti nian victims. The organization called on the international community, particularly the United Nations Security Council, to fulfill its responsibilities by working to end the continuous Israeli aggression against the Palestinian people and taking serious measures to ensure the accountability of those who commit war crimes and genocide against Palestinians, ultimately achieving international justice.
